Mary Geraldine McKee Sliff

January 11, 1923 — November 12, 2010

She was born in Etna, Pennsylvania on January 11, 1923, to Raymond and Emma Russ.\nMary was the beloved wife of the late Edward Charles McKee and the late Richard Sliff. She was the loving mother to Donna Mentges and her husband, Charles. Mary was the devoted great grandmother to Robert Perry and his wife, Kathy and great-great-grandson, Kalum. She is also survived by a host of nieces and nephews and preceded in death by her eight siblings and parents.\nMary was a very special and unique person. She was a “people person” and never met a stranger. She loved to talk and help anyone she came in contact with. If you needed a hug, advice or someone to listen to you, Mary was there. She was a volunteer for many organizations, Widows Association, Elks Lodge, St. Anthony’s Church and their breakfasts and the Ladies Auxiliary with the Legion, just to name a few. Mary organized and ran the volunteers who did the taxes for Calvert Pines. If all of this was not enough, Mary loved to go for lovely walks, dancing and dinner with friends, she even bowled on a bowling league. \nHer love of life, friends and family will be greatly missed, but her beautiful smile will burn brightly in the hearts of all who knew her.
